POLANIE CLUB SCHOLARSHIP - The Polanie Club of Minneapolis and St. Paul is offering a limited number of $1000 scholarships for the academic year 2005-2006 to qualifying applicants of Polish-American ancestry who are Minnesota residents with a GPA of 3.0 or better. Scholarships will be available to those persons, ages 18- 25, seeking financial aid for future education beyond high school. Applications must be postmarked by July 1, 2005. Please contact: Polanie Club, Scholarship Committee, 623 Madison St. N.E., Minneapolis, MN 55413.

THE ANNUAL FAMILY ROSARY
PROCESSION - Sunday, May 1, 2005

At the Cathedral in St. Paul families and individuals will meet at 1:30 p.m. at the State Capitol Approach. Procession to the Cathedral will start at 2:00 p.m. Archbishop Harry Flynn will preside.

At the Basilica in Minneapolis families and individuals will meet at 1:30 p.m. at the Dunwoody Institute Parking lot. Procession to the Basilica will start at 2:00 p.m. Auxiliary Bishop Richard E. Pates will preside.

2005 theme is: Mary, Mother of the Rosary.
